> As part of the strategy, discarded oyster shells from over 70 New York restaurants are collected and left outside for a year to be naturally cleansed of organic matter. Baby oysters are then placed on the shells by students at New York Harbor School, a maritime-focused public high school located on Governors Island. [10]
